Ohio Payroll Employment By County for The Private Accommodation And Food Services Industry in May, 2023
Updated on January 8, 2024.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in May, 2023, Ohio added 12,105 number of jobs to the private accommodation and food services industry. Among Ohio counties, Cuyahoga added the highest number of jobs (2,041), followed by Franklin (745), and Ottawa (745).
